City of Oakland filing federal antitrust & breach of contract lawsuit against Raiders, NFL "to recover damages resulting from the Raiders’ illegal move to Las Vegas, including lost revenue, money that Oakland taxpayers invested in the Raiders and other costs."
quote:
Sal Castaneda Verified account @sal_castaneda
#Breaking: The City of Oakland has filed a federal antitrust and breach of contract lawsuit against the NFL, the Raiders, and the 31 other NFL teams.
quote:
@JasonCole62: High ranking Raiders official said today there is “no way” the team plays in Oakland in the 2019 season after the city filed suit today. Source said there are 5 or 6 cities the team will consider, including some that already have NFL teams.

Absolutely not. The city of Oakland renovated the Coliseum and the Raiders rented the it. There were no strings attached to the Raiders returning to Oakland, other than a long-term lease that has long since expired.
quote:
Cities should stop using tax funds to pay for these teams.
I agree, but the Raiders made a deal with the city of Oakland in 1995. That deal has now expired. The Raiders have no lingering obligations to the city.
This lawsuit is specious and will probably end up dismissed with prejudice.

Mark Davis and Amy Trask negotiated with the city of Oakland for years and got nowhere.
Mark Davis had three choices. First, he tried to move to Los Angeles, which was blocked -- a huge mistake, since the Raiders would be selling out stadiums down there. Second, he could leave for Las Vegas, including a sweet-heart deal of free money and cheap financing.
Or, third, he could stay in Oakland, pay for the stadium by himself, get literally zero tax benefits, face the highest income tax in the country, face the most oppressive EPA fines / fees / regulations in the country, face the most expensive construction costs in the country, face the highest labor costs in the country, contend with any number of hope and prayer lawsuits which would originate from the Bay Area writ large, and, by the way, do that while still playing in a stadium so broken it literally had sewage openly leaking in three or four different places.
